by Susan E. Keefe (Editor)
This volume is the first to explore broadly many important theoretical and applied issues concerning the mental health of Appalachians. The authors-anthropologists, psychologists, social workers and others-overturn many assumptions held by earlier writers, who have tended to see Appalachia and its people as being dominated by a culture of poverty.
